The LT1634 is a micropower, precision, shunt voltage reference. The bandgap reference uses trimmed precision thin film resistors to achieve 0.05% initial voltage accuracy.Improved curvature correction technique guarantees 10ppm/°C maximum temperature drift. Advances in design, processing and packaging techniques guarantee 10µA operation and low temperature cycling hysteresis.The LT1634 does not require an output compensation capacitor, but is stable with capacitive loads. Low dynamic impedance makes the LT1634 reference easy to use from unregulated supplies. The LT1634 reference can be used as a high performance upgrade to the LM185/LM385, LT1004 and LT1034 where lower power and guaranteed temperature drift is required. Applications Portable Meters Precision Regulators A/D and D/A Converters Calibrators
